Lubna Salim
Role:Leela Thakkar
The lively and daydreaming wife of Arvind. liked by everyone, she is always jovial and ready for a good old gossip. She and her younger sister-in-law or devrani Pravina are always hatching schemes against Baa's wishes to try and modernise the house or get out of doing work. Fashion-conscious and educated, she wishes to move to America one day and see her daughter Dimple happily married to Anish. Often clashes with her sister-in-law Charubala, who lives in the town (as opposed to the Thakkar's in the suburbs) and tries to glorify this superior lifestyle in every way.

Arvind Vaidya
Role:Labhshankar Thakkar
The artistic yet highly unhelpful husband of
Godavari Thakkar, Labhshankar is a drunkard who, when the family lived in
poverty (his children were pre-teen), did nothing to help and never got a
job. Because of this he is despised by his eldest son, Arvind, who lost
his childhood as he tried to help his mother in bringing up his
brothers and sisters. Has improved recently with the increased involvement in
Gattu's and Saumil's welfare, but his old habits remain.
Benaf Dadachanji
Role:Radhika Baby Thakkar
The seventh and youngest child. She has polio
and is on crutches. Strong-willed, righteous yet rebellious, she is known
as junior jogmaiya (instructor/leader/sergeant) by her siblings (the
senior jogmaiya being Baa), because of her strong attitude and fear
of no one. She is the only one who has the guts to stand up to Baa. She
secretly loves Anish.
Deven Bhojwani
Role:Gopal “Gattu” Thakkar
He is the sixth child . He is mentally retarded, and has
no job as he failed primary school. Plays with the kids. His innocent
nature, combined with his continuous desire to eat, make him one of the
public's favourite characters.

Rajeev Mehta
Role:Arvind Thakkar
The eldest son of Labhshankar and Godavari Thakkar, he is the Santa Claus of the family. He is a spoilsport, as well
as an over-sensitive and boring person. He loves his family and has a record of all the important dates in the family. He started helping his mother at a very early age in the family business and hates his father as he believes that he made him lose his childhood. He also has his differences with his third brother as he also chose theatre as his profession and is very popular among the women including his wife. When asked to dress up for a
fancy dress party as part of Saumil's first wish, he put on a different
coloured checked shirt, and waved his hand frantically. Upon being asked
who he was pretending to be by his confused wife and daughter, he got
angry and said he was the insurance broker he shares his desk with. Has
an annoying, and rather frightening habit of grunting hah whenever
someone says anything funny or remotely interesting. Only listens to Baa.

Sarita Joshi
Role:Godavari “Baa” Thakkar
She is the wife of Labhshankar Thakkar and the queen bee of the Thakkar household. Managed everything from bringing up the kids to ruling the kitchen with absolute ease. She ran the household with a business she set up. She inherited her father's house and the family stays there as her brother has settled in the US. She is a good judge of people but do not permit anyone to cross the line she has set for the members of her family.

Suchita Trivedi
Role:Meenakshi Thakkar
The wife of Subodh. She is an obidient wife but a very misunderstood sister and daughter-in-law. Although she does whatever to please and help the family because she is naïve she is easily fooled. Hence everyone ignores her and keeps a distance. She also has a bad sense of dressing. Her eight year old daughter is very special to her but she even dresses up the kid very funnily. Shares a good rapport with Leela and Pravina. She is deeply religious, believes in fasting (almost every day), crying (constantly) and
doing everything (albeit unintentionally it seems) incredibly slowly, earning her the sarcastic nickname Kolkata Express from Pravina. Drives her family mad with her uncontrollable crying, and complete lack of understanding of the outside world.

Vaishali Thakkar
Role:Pravina Thakkar
Pravina, the wife of Pravin, is the prankster of the
family. She is always trying to get her brothers- and sisters-in-law,
especially Meenakshi, into trouble with her schemes. Her authentic
Gujarati accent immediately makes her one of the comedians of the show, and
she obliges. Falters only in front of Baa, who eventually finds out what
she has done. Called bhulakad or forgetful person by her family as
she never seems to remember what needs to be done, but only what must be
done next to change the Thakkar lifestyle.
